October 27, 2021
Last week’s unseasonal downpour damaged flower fields in Nepal and India.
Last week's unseasonal downpour damaged flower fields in Nepal and India.
October 27, 2021
Last week’s unseasonal downpour damaged flower fields in Nepal and India.